Description
FEATURES
- Raise or lower handlebars up to 3"
- Go from stand-up boondocking to trails riding
- Share a sled with someone who likes a different bar height
- Easy to install any T style steering post; wide or narrow
- Flat top steering post requires a pivot adapter, which adds another 1.25" height
- Minimum height 5", maximum height 8"
- Height is measured from center or bars to center of steering post.
Note: If you have a Ski Doo Gen 4 and have a fitment issue with the Adjustable Riser, call 651.462.8465 for a free replacement part.
Note: These risers are not compatible with the stock Ski Doo G4 top clamps needed for the OEM grab strap. Re-installing the OEM grab strap is not possible once the riser is installed.

Arctic Cat Cougar 550 Snowmobile (1995-1998)
The Arctic Cat Cougar 550, produced from 1995 to 1998, was a popular snowmobile known for balancing performance and value. It consistently featured a 550cc liquid-cooled, twin-cylinder engine across all model years, offering spirited acceleration without the bulk of larger sleds. This engine was oil-injected and, from 1997 onwards, also fuel-injected, simplifying fuel mixture management. While the core 550cc engine remained, the Cougar 550 saw several updates. The 1995 model introduced a new chassis, AWS3 front suspension, gas shocks, and an aerodynamic hood. Trims included the standard Cougar 550 and the Cougar Mountain Cat 550 with an extended track for backcountry. Maintenance
| Component | Interval | Details |
| Chaincase Oil | Annually or every 3 200 km | Change after the first 800 km, then every 800 to 1 600 km or annually. It is recommended to change the oil at the end of the season to prevent moisture accumulation during storage. |
| Drive Belt | Every 1 600 to 3 200 km | Regularly inspect for wear, cracks, or damage. Replace if signs of wear are visible or if tension/alignment is incorrect. |
| Spark Plug | Annually | Recommended type: NGK BR9ES with a gap of 0.7 mm. Replace annually to avoid starting problems. |
| Air Filter | Inspect every 25 to 50 riding hours | Replace if excessively dirty, clogged, or damaged. For reusable filters, clean every 32 000 to 48 000 km or more frequently in dusty conditions. |
| Coolant | Annually or every 3 to 5 years | Completely drain and refill with a fresh mixture of ethylene glycol antifreeze (for aluminum engines) and water, preferably before off-season storage. |
